We are the Venice of Prague...

Our company was founded by Zdeněk Bergman, a Prague ferryman, in 1993. Prague Venice organizes sightseeing cruises at Charles Bridge and Prague Ferries. The boats and wharves we operate were built by us. Most of the ships and all of the wharves were designed by Zdenek Bergman, a Prague ferryman.

We built and operate Prague Ferries

Since 2005, our company has been operating most of the Prague ferries. We have built all ferry boats and wharves under our own direction and according to our own design. During the operation of the ferries we have transported nearly 10 million passengers. The Prague Ferries are operated as part of the Prague Integrated Transport and public transport fares apply.

We built and operate the Vyšehrad Ferry

The year-round ferry Vyšehrad in the Venice section of Prague is the cheapest sightseeing and ferry cruise in the world. We have been operating the Vyšehrad ferry since 2020 and since then it has carried more than 400,000 passengers. The Vyšehrad ferry is not integrated into public transport.

We founded and operate the Charles Bridge Museum

In 2007 we founded the Charles Bridge Museum to celebrate the 650th anniversary of the laying of the foundation stone of the Charles Bridge. The foundation stone of Charles Bridge was laid on the symmetrical date 135797531.9 July 1357 at 5:31 am.

We made a boat for the homeless in 2007

Our company, under its own direction and design, produced a boat for the homeless in a record time of three months for the City of Prague.

We are building FREE temporary flood barriers for Prague

"Sailors of the Devil protect your apartment buildings". In 2002, Prague Venice employees first built a temporary flood barrier on the Alšova embankment, including the provision of this section of the city's protection. Since then, we have been practicing the construction of the barriers for the City of Prague on an irregular and FREE basis.
